  • Good to have but just average and overpriced

I am happy to see such a place in the middle of touristic Chaweng. However, the food and prices were disappointing. We've tried vegan burger and pita with hummus. Both were unacceptably dry and even didn't seem fresh. Portions are good but prices are still much bigger than in other places of the island. Plain water (no way to eat these overdried chickpeas without additional liquids) was added to the check which was not so big money but surprising. I hope, you'll manage to make everything better in this place, so everybody will benefit. Good luck! P.S. Last year, we've tried Yogi Cafe at The Wharf and our experience with their food was much better. P.P.S. And one more advice is to add some signs inside the Central Festival to find you. It was not so easy to understand how to reach you — only a guy at "Information" desk helped us to go _out_ of the Festival and come to the place from outside (Chaweng Road).
